I think I'll try a new style of reviewing stuff, because I figured out that there are four different aspects to films that I focus on and will affect whether or not I enjoy it; feel free to let me know if it stinks or not. The last aspect is always optional, since so many movies are there are relatively brainless.

Last night, I watched "Pee Wee's Big Adventure" through Netflix. I was a Pee Wee Herman fan as a kid, but I wanted to see this more because it was one of Tim Burton's first films.

Entertainment Value: 3.5/5 The movie has a lot more comedy than I expected, without being too kiddie-like, and is rather funny at times. It moves at a decent pace. I gotta say though that some parts seem a bit creepy (especially in regards to Paul Rueben's previous controversy).

Qualities as a Story: 3/5 Characters are fun, but not very well-developed (although it is kinda funny to see fully-grown men acting childish). Story is average (rather silly actually). But it is enjoyable.

Qualities as a Movie: 4/5: It's more distinctive than I expected; the photography is solid, the acting is spot-on, and the direction is good (I think some parts have a distinctive Tim Burton feel to them too, especially with all the dream sequences). Production value is a little cheap (must have been a low-budget film).

Emotional/Intellectual Impact: 1/5 Not much going on here; I'd give it a point for being funny, and for having a basic plot structure detailing a character's journey and showing how he (slightly) grew.

I was ultimately surprised as to how entertaining this film was, and as to how mature it actually is. Its comedy reminded me so much of an "Ernest" movie, with possibly a alight resemblance to "Dumb and Dumber." I found it funny most of the time, and despite some of its darker and more perverse moments, it was quite enjoyable all the way through. 3.5/5 altogether.

And so long as this reviewing style works, tonight I watched:

"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Ring," Extended Edition. Could have waited for the Theatrical Cut on BD, but nah.

Entertainment Value: 4.5/5; a little long, especially compared to the next two films, but it moves at a decent pace and jam packs a lot of detail in each shot. Visuals are very strong. It always manages to maintain my interest.

Qualities as a Story: 5/5; A classic story adapted very well onto film (a few liberties taken, but I don't fault the film for it). Characters are quite strong and rather easy to relate to. The story is a little slow to start, but picks up pretty well and remains strong all the way through. The Extended Cut also elaborates a lot more on certain story elements and the lore of the Middle Earth; it's well worthwhile watching.

Qualities as a Film: 5/5; I do believe that "LOTR" overall has the best quality; excellent acting, good writing, strong cameramanship, good cinematography, a very detailed production design, and awesome music. I'd say it's perfect.

Emotional/Intelectual Impact: 4/5. The film carries over the book's themes well (concerning industrialization, addiction, war, etc). Some parts are tear-jerking without being overly sappy. Strong characters and writing helps a lot too; Gandalf's speech about life is darn near awe-inspiring.

Altogether, 5/5 (rounded up from 4.6), and still a favorite.
